Работа в 1С:Предприятие 8.3 часто требует использования дополнительных обработок — как встроенных в платформу, так и внешних, разработанных партнёрами или сообществом. Эти инструменты позволяют автоматизировать рутинные операции, расширять функционал типовых конфигураций и решать специфические задачи бизнеса. Однако у начинающих пользователей и даже опытных администраторов нередко возникает вопрос: где именно искать эти обработки и как их правильно подключить?

В этой статье мы детально разберём все возможные источники дополнительных обработок в 1С 8.3 — от стандартных каталогов платформы до внешних библиотек и маркетплейсов. Вы узнаете, как найти встроенные обработки для типовых конфигураций (Бухгалтерия 3.0, УТ 11, ЗУП 3.1), где скачать проверенные внешние решения, и как избежать ошибок при их установке. Особое внимание уделим скрытым папкам платформы, которые содержат служебные обработки для администрирования и восстановления данных.

Материал будет полезен бухгалтерам, кадровикам, логистам, IT-специалистам и всем, кто работает с 1С 8.3 и хочет оптимизировать свою работу. Если вы ранее не сталкивались с подключением обработок — не беспокойтесь: мы дадим пошаговые инструкции с иллюстрациями и примерами кода.

1. Встроенные обработки в 1С 8.3: где хранятся и как открыть

Платформа 1С:Предприятие 8.3 изначально содержит набор служебных и типовых обработок, которые доступны непосредственно из интерфейса программы. Их не нужно скачивать или устанавливать — достаточно знать, где они расположены.

Основные места хранения встроенных обработок:

  • 📁 Меню "Файл" → "Открыть" — здесь можно выбрать обработки из стандартных каталогов платформы. Путь по умолчанию: C:\Program Files (x86)\1cv8\8.3.{версия}\bin\extforms (для 32-битной версии) или C:\Program Files\1cv8\8.3.{версия}\bin\extforms (для 64-битной).
  • 🔧 Конфигуратор — в режиме 1С:Предприятие перейдите в Администрирование → Печатные формы, отчёты и обработки. Здесь собраны все обработки, закреплённые за текущей конфигурацией.
  • 🔍 Справочник "Дополнительные отчёты и обработки" — доступен в большинстве типовых конфигураций (например, в Бухгалтерии 3.0 или Управлении торговлей 11). Путь: НСИ и администрирование → Настройка НСИ и разделов → Дополнительные отчёты и обработки.

Важно понимать, что встроенные обработки делятся на два типа:

  1. Системные — используются для администрирования базы (например, Тестирование и исправление, Выгрузка/загрузка данных).
  2. Прикладные — предназначены для решения бизнес-задач (например, Помощник по закрытию месяца в Бухгалтерии 3.0).
⚠️ Внимание: Некоторые системные обработки (например, Сравнение конфигураций) могут отсутствовать в клиентском режиме. Для их запуска требуется полный доступ к конфигуратору или права администратора.
📊 Какую версию 1С 8.3 вы используете?
8.3.20 и выше
8.3.10–8.3.19
8.3.5–8.3.9
Не знаю версию

2. Стандартные каталоги платформы: скрытые папки с обработками

Платформа 1С 8.3 хранит служебные обработки в нескольких скрытых каталогах, путь к которым зависит от версии и разрядности системы. Эти папки содержат как универсальные инструменты (например, для восстановления базы), так и шаблоны для типовых конфигураций.

Основные пути к каталогам с обработками:

Тип файлов Путь (32-bit) Путь (64-bit) Примеры обработок
Системные обработки C:\Program Files (x86)\1cv8\8.3.{версия}\bin\extforms C:\Program Files\1cv8\8.3.{версия}\bin\extforms DBConfig.epf, Repair.epf
Шаблоны печатных форм C:\Program Files (x86)\1cv8\tmplts\1c\ C:\Program Files\1cv8\tmplts\1c\ Accounting.ert, Trade.ert
Локальные обработки пользователя %APPDATA%\1C\1cv8\ %APPDATA%\1C\1cv8\ UserForms.epf, CustomReports.epf

Чтобы открыть эти папки:

  1. Нажмите Win + R, введите %APPDATA%\1C\1cv8 и нажмите Enter — это откроет каталог с пользовательскими обработками.
  2. Для системных папок может потребоваться права администратора. Если доступ запрещён, запустите проводник от имени администратора.

В этих каталогах вы найдёте файлы с расширениями:

  • 📄 .epf — внешние обработки (можно открыть напрямую из ).
  • 📄 .ert — шаблоны отчётов.
  • 📄 .mxl — файлы конфигураций или обновлений.
⚠️ Внимание: Не рекомендуется редактировать файлы в папке bin\extforms — это может привести к сбоям в работе платформы. Для изменений создавайте копии в пользовательском каталоге.
💡

Если вы не видите папку AppData, включите отображение скрытых файлов в настройках проводника Windows (вкладка "Вид" → "Скрытые элементы").

3. Дополнительные обработки в типовых конфигурациях (Бухгалтерия, ЗУП, УТ)

Типовые конфигурации (Бухгалтерия 3.0, Зарплата и Управление Персоналом 3.1, Управление Торговлей 11 и др.) содержат собственные наборы дополнительных обработок, которые решают отраслевые задачи. Эти обработки обычно доступны через меню программы, но их расположение может отличаться в зависимости от версии конфигурации.

Где искать обработки в популярных конфигурациях:

  • 📊 1С:Бухгалтерия 3.0:
    • 📌 Отчёты → Стандартные отчёты → Дополнительные отчёты
    • 📌 Операции → Закрытие периода → Помощник по закрытию месяца
  • 👥 1С:ЗУП 3.1:
    • 📌 Кадры → Отчёты по кадрам → Дополнительные отчёты
    • 📌 Зарплата → Справки → Помощник по налогам и взносам
  • 🛒 1С:Управление Торговлей 11:
    • 📌 Отчёты → Продажи → Анализ продаж (дополнительно)
    • 📌 Склад → Инвентаризация → Помощник инвентаризации

Чтобы добавить новую обработку в типовую конфигурацию:

  1. Откройте НСИ и администрирование → Настройка НСИ и разделов → Дополнительные отчёты и обработки.
  2. Нажмите Создать и выберите файл обработки (.epf или .erf).
  3. Укажите название, группу (например, "Бухгалтерские") и права доступа.
  4. Сохраните и обновите список обработок (F5).

Некоторые обработки могут требовать обновления конфигурации или дополнительных прав. Например, в ЗУП 3.1 обработки по расчёту зарплаты доступны только пользователям с ролью "Расчётчик зарплаты".

Файл обработки имеет правильное расширение (.epf или .erf)|

У пользователя достаточно прав для установки|

Обработка совместима с версией конфигурации|

Сделан бэкап базы данных перед установкой-->

4. Внешние источники обработок: где скачать проверенные решения

Если встроенных обработок недостаточно, можно воспользоваться внешними источниками. Однако здесь важно выбирать проверенные ресурсы, чтобы избежать вирусов, ошибок в коде или несовместимости с вашей версией 1С 8.3.

Основные источники внешних обработок:

  • 🌍 Официальный портал 1С:ИТС — здесь публикуются обработки, протестированные фирмой . Доступ по подписке ИТС ПРОФ. Пример: Обработка для загрузки курсов валют с сайта ЦБ РФ.
  • 🛒 Маркетплейс 1С:АппСолutions — платные и бесплатные обработки от партнёров . Каждое решение имеет рейтинг и отзывы. Пример: Универсальный обмен данными (УОД).
  • 🤝 Сообщество Infostart — крупнейшая площадка для разработчиков . Здесь можно найти как бесплатные, так и платные обработки. Пример: Печатная форма ТОРГ-12 с подписями.
  • 📚 GitHub — репозитории с открытым кодом. Популярные проекты: vanessa-automation (для тестирования), 1C-Syntax-Helper.

Прежде чем скачивать обработку, проверьте:

  • 🔹 Совместимость с вашей версией платформы (8.3.20+ или более ранние).
  • 🔹 Наличие отзывов и рейтинга (на Infostart или АппСолutions).
  • 🔹 Дату последнего обновления (актуальность для текущего законодательства).

Пример проверенной обработки для Бухгалтерии 3.0:


// Обработка для автоматического заполнения декларации по НДС

// Источник: https://its.1c.ru/db/metod8dev#content:456:hdoc

// Совместимость: 8.3.16+

⚠️ Внимание: Обработки с неизвестных сайтов могут содержать вредоносный код. Перед установкой проверьте файл антивирусом и протестируйте на копии базы.
Как проверить обработку на вирусы?

1. Загрузите файл на сервис VirusTotal (https://www.virustotal.com/).

2. Проверьте код обработки в конфигураторе (откройте файл через Файл → Открыть и просмотрите модули).

3. Установите обработку на тестовую базу и выполните основные операции (например, формирование отчёта).

5. Как подключить внешнюю обработку в 1С 8.3: пошаговая инструкция

Установка внешней обработки в 1С 8.3 состоит из нескольких этапов: загрузка файла, настройка прав и тестирование. Рассмотрим процесс на примере подключения обработки для выгрузки данных в Excel.

Шаг 1. Скачайте обработку с проверенного источника (например, с Infostart) и сохраните файл в удобное место (например, на рабочий стол).

Шаг 2. Откройте 1С в режиме 1С:Предприятие:

  1. Перейдите в Файл → Открыть.
  2. Выберите скачанный файл (.epf или .erf).
  3. Нажмите Открыть — обработка запустится в отдельном окне.

Шаг 3. Добавьте обработку в список дополнительных:

  1. Откройте НСИ и администрирование → Настройка НСИ и разделов → Дополнительные отчёты и обработки.
  2. Нажмите Создать и укажите путь к файлу.
  3. Заполните поля:
    • 📌 Наименование — например, "Выгрузка в Excel".
    • 📌 Группа — выберите или создайте новую (например, "Обмен данными").
    • 📌 Права — укажите роли, которым разрешено использовать обработку.
  4. Сохраните и обновите список (F5).
  5. Шаг 4. Протестируйте обработку:

    • 🔹 Запустите её из меню Отчёты → Дополнительные отчёты.
    • 🔹 Проверьте корректность работы на тестовых данных.
    • 🔹 Убедитесь, что нет ошибок в логе (Администрирование → Журнал регистрации).

    Если обработка требует дополнительных настроек (например, путь к файлу выгрузки), они обычно указываются в её интерфейсе или в сопроводительной документации.

    💡

    Перед установкой обработки всегда делайте резервную копию базы данных. Для этого используйте стандартную обработку Выгрузка/загрузка данных (доступна в конфигураторе).

    6. Создание собственных обработок: краткое руководство

    Если вы не нашли подходящую обработку, её можно создать самостоятельно в конфигураторе 1С 8.3. Для этого не обязательно быть программистом — многие задачи решаются с помощью визуального конструктора.

    Шаг 1. Откройте конфигуратор:

    • Запустите в режиме Конфигуратор.
    • Откройте свою базу (при необходимости введите пароль администратора).

Шаг 2. Создайте новую обработку:

  1. В дереве объектов конфигурации выберите Обработки.
  2. Нажмите Добавить и укажите имя (например, МояВыгрузкаДанных).
  3. В открывшемся окне перейдите на вкладку Форма и добавьте необходимые элементы (кнопки, поля ввода, таблицы).

Шаг 3. Напишите код (при необходимости):

Для простых задач можно обойтись без программирования. Например, чтобы создать обработку для выгрузки справочника Номенклатура в Excel, используйте следующий шаблон:


// Пример кода для выгрузки номенклатуры в Excel

Процедура ВыгрузитьВExcel(Команда)

ТаблицаДанных = Новый ТаблицаЗначений;

ТаблицаДанных.Колонки.Добавить("Наименование");

ТаблицаДанных.Колонки.Добавить("Артикул");

Выборка = Справочники.Номенклатура.Выбрать();

Пока Выборка.Следующий() Цикл

НоваяСтрока = ТаблицаДанных.Добавить();

НоваяСтрока.Наименование = Выборка.Наименование;

НоваяСтрока.Артикул = Выборка.Артикул;

КонецЦикла;

Excel = Новый Excel8.Application;

Книга = Excel.Workbooks.Add();

Лист = Книга.Worksheets(1);

Лист.Cells(1,1).Value = "Наименование";

Лист.Cells(1,2).Value = "Артикул";

Для Индекс = 0 По ТаблицаДанных.Количество()-1 Цикл

Лист.Cells(Индекс+2,1).Value = ТаблицаДанных[Индекс].Наименование;

Лист.Cells(Индекс+2,2).Value = ТаблицаДанных[Индекс].Артикул;

КонецЦикла;

Excel.Visible = Истина;

КонецПроцедуры

Шаг 4. Сохраните и протестируйте:

  • 🔹 Нажмите Файл → Сохранить.
  • 🔹 Запустите в режиме 1С:Предприятие и откройте обработку через Файл → Открыть.
  • 🔹 Проверьте работу кнопок и корректность выгрузки данных.

Для более сложных задач (интеграция с API, работа с базами данных) потребуются знания встроенного языка 1С или помощь разработчика.

7. Частые ошибки при работе с обработками и как их избежать

При подключении и использовании обработок в 1С 8.3 пользователи часто сталкиваются с типичными ошибками. Рассмотрим самые распространённые из них и способы их решения.

Ошибка 1: "Файл обработки не является внешней обработкой"

Причины:

  • 🔸 Файл повреждён или имеет неверное расширение (например, .txt вместо .epf).
  • 🔸 Обработка создана в более новой версии платформы (например, в 8.3.20, а у вас 8.3.15).

Решение:

  • 🔹 Проверьте расширение файла.
  • 🔹 Откройте файл в блокноте — если там читаемый текст, значит, это не бинарный .epf.
  • 🔹 Обновите платформу до актуальной версии.

Ошибка 2: "Недостаточно прав для выполнения операции"

Причины:

  • 🔸 У пользователя нет роли, позволяющей запускать обработки.
  • 🔸 Обработка требует права администратора (например, для изменения конфигурации).

Решение:

  • 🔹 Зайдите в под пользователем с полными правами.
  • 🔹 Настройте права в Администрирование → Пользователи.

Ошибка 3: "Обработка не совместима с текущей конфигурацией"

Причины:

  • 🔸 Обработка разработана для другой конфигурации (например, для УТ 10.3, а у вас УТ 11.4).
  • 🔸 В конфигурации отсутствуют требуемые объекты (справочники, документы).

Решение:

  • 🔹 Уточните совместимость обработки у разработчика.
  • 🔹 Проверьте наличие необходимых объектов в конфигураторе (Конфигурация → Объекты).

Ошибка 4: "Невозможно записать файл"

Причины:

  • 🔸 Нет прав на запись в папку, куда сохраняется результат работы обработки.
  • 🔸 Файл уже открыт в другой программе (например, в Excel).

Решение:

  • 🔹 Запустите от имени администратора.
  • 🔹 Укажите другой путь для сохранения файла.
⚠️ Внимание: Если обработка приводит к зависанию 1С или повреждению данных, немедленно прервите её выполнение (Ctrl+Alt+Del → Завершить задачу) и восстановите базу из резервной копии.

FAQ: Ответы на популярные вопросы

🔹 Где найти обработку для выгрузки данных в Excel?

В типовой конфигурации 1С:Бухгалтерия 3.0 есть встроенная обработка Выгрузка данных в Excel (путь: Отчёты → Стандартные отчёты → Выгрузка данных). Если её нет, скачайте бесплатную обработку с Infostart (например, эту).

🔹 Можно ли использовать обработки из 1С 8.2 в 8.3?

Не всегда. Обработки, созданные в 8.2, могут не работать в 8.3 из-за изменений в синтаксисе языка и структуре платформы. Перед использованием проверьте совместимость в описании обработки или протестируйте её на копии базы.

🔹 Как обновить обработку, если вышла новая версия?

Чтобы обновить обработку:

  1. Скачайте новую версию файла (.epf).
  2. В откройте НСИ и администрирование → Дополнительные отчёты и обработки.
  3. Найдите старую обработку и нажмите Заменить, указав новый файл.
  4. Сохраните изменения и обновите список (F5).

🔹 Почему обработка не отображается в списке дополнительных?

Возможные причины:

  • 🔸 Обработка не сохранена в правильной папке (должна быть в каталоге, указанном в настройках ).
  • 🔸 Не хватает прав у текущего пользователя.
  • 🔸 Файл обработки повреждён.

Проверьте путь к файлу и права доступа.

🔹 Как удалить ненужную обработку?

Чтобы удалить обработку:

  1. Откройте НСИ и администрирование → Дополнительные отчёты и обработки.
  2. Выделите ненужную обработку и нажмите Удалить (или Del).
  3. Подтвердите удаление.

Если обработка не удаляется, проверьте, не используется ли она в других разделах (например, в регламентных заданиях).